Core Topics Covered in the Workbook
Understanding the foundational mathematical principles is crucial for effective marketing analysis. The workbook breaks down complex concepts into understandable sections.
1. Basic Arithmetic and Percentages
Fundamental skills needed to navigate marketing data:
- Calculating percentages of growth or decline
- Understanding profit margins
- Determining discounts and markups
2. Return on Investment (ROI)
ROI is a key indicator of campaign effectiveness:
- Formula: ROI = (Net Profit / Cost of Investment) x 100%
- Interpreting ROI figures
- Applying ROI calculations to marketing campaigns
3. Customer Lifetime Value (CLV)
Estimating the total revenue a business can expect from a customer:
- Calculating average purchase value
- Determining purchase frequency
- Estimating customer retention period
4. Conversion Rates and Funnel Analysis
Measuring effectiveness at each stage of the marketing funnel:
- Calculating conversion percentages
- Analyzing lead-to-customer conversion
- Optimizing marketing channels based on data
5. Cost-Per-Acquisition (CPA) and Cost-Per-Click (CPC)
Understanding the costs associated with customer acquisition:
- Formulas for CPA and CPC
- Assessing campaign efficiency
- Budget allocation strategies
6. Analyzing Sales Data and Trends
Using historical data to forecast future performance:
- Identifying seasonal patterns
- Calculating growth rates
- Creating sales projections

Content Depth and Relevance
The workbook emphasizes practical, real-world applications of marketing mathematics. Typical topics include:
- Cost-Volume-Profit (CVP) Analysis: Understanding break-even points, profit margins, and contribution margins.
- Pricing Strategies: Calculating markup, markdown, and profit margins.
- Sales Forecasting: Using historical data to project future sales.
- Advertising Metrics: Analyzing reach, frequency, cost per impression, and return on investment (ROI).
- Market Share and Demographic Analysis: Computing market penetration and segment size.
- Data Interpretation: Reading graphs, tables, and charts relevant to marketing.
Each topic is supported by relevant exercises that challenge learners to apply formulas, interpret data, and make decisions based on numerical information.
